Florence Engelbach: A Bloomsbury Painter of Delicate Beauty

Florence Ada Engelbach née Neumegen (9 June 1872 – 27 February 1951) was a British painter renowned for her exquisite floral still lifes and portraits, particularly her masterful depictions of roses. Born in Jerez de la frontera, Spain, to English parents, Engelbach pursued artistic training initially in London at the Westminster School of Art and subsequently at Slade School of Art before immersing herself in Parisian ateliers – experiences that profoundly shaped her distinctive style. Her work reflects a meticulous observation of nature combined with an elegant sensitivity to form and color, establishing her as a significant figure within the Bloomsbury Group’s circle of artists and intellectuals.
  • Early Life & Education: Engelbach's formative years were spent in Spain amidst a family steeped in artistic tradition. Recognizing her talent early on, her parents encouraged her pursuit of formal art education, culminating in degrees from London’s prestigious institutions.
  • Parisian Influences: Engelbach’s relocation to Paris proved pivotal, exposing her to Impressionism and Post-Impressionist techniques championed by artists like Monet and Cézanne. These influences infused her canvases with luminous color palettes and loose brushstrokes—a stylistic hallmark of her oeuvre.
  • Notable Exhibitions & Recognition: Engelbach’s artistic endeavors garnered considerable acclaim during her lifetime. Her paintings were showcased at prominent galleries such as the Laing Art Gallery in Newcastle and the Paris Salon, securing her place among the leading artists of her era. Notably, she received a bronze medal at a Women's International Art Club exhibition in London.
  • Marriage & Family Life: Engelbach married C.F.R Engelbach in 1902, dedicating herself to raising a family while continuing to nurture her artistic passion. Despite prioritizing domestic responsibilities, she persevered in painting, demonstrating unwavering commitment to her craft.

Floral Mastery: The Art of Delicate Composition

Engelbach’s enduring legacy rests primarily on her captivating floral paintings—particularly her celebrated series of roses. These works exemplify her unparalleled ability to capture the ephemeral beauty of blossoms with breathtaking precision and emotional resonance. Employing meticulous observation and masterful brushwork, she achieved remarkable textural depth and luminous color harmonies that convey not merely visual representation but also a profound appreciation for the natural world. Her canvases are imbued with an understated elegance—a testament to her artistic vision.
  • Technique & Style: Engelbach favored a technique characterized by subtle gradations of tone and color, achieved through layering thin glazes over textured surfaces. This approach allowed her to convey the velvety sheen of petals and the delicate interplay of light and shadow—capturing the essence of floral form.
  • Iconic Works: Among Engelbach’s most celebrated paintings are “Gladioli” and “Crocus and Stocks,” which exemplify her masterful command of Impressionistic principles. These pieces demonstrate her ability to transform ordinary flowers into symbols of grace and beauty, resonating with viewers across generations.

Association with the Bloomsbury Group & Artistic Legacy

Engelbach’s artistic pursuits intersected seamlessly with intellectual discourse within the Bloomsbury Group—a collective of influential writers and artists who championed aesthetic experimentation and humanist ideals. Her membership in the Royal Institute of Oil Painters and the National Society of Painters, Sculptors and Gravers/ Printmakers solidified her position as a respected figure within British art circles.
  • Influence & Recognition: Engelbach’s work continues to inspire admiration for its understated beauty and technical virtuosity. Her paintings reside in prestigious collections such as the Tate Collection, ensuring that her artistic legacy endures—a testament to her enduring contribution to Impressionist painting.

A Memorial Exhibition & Lasting Remembrance

In 1951, a memorial exhibition honoring Engelbach’s life and accomplishments was held at the Leicester Galleries, commemorating her remarkable artistic achievements and celebrating her unwavering devotion to art. Her enduring influence on British painting—particularly her masterful depictions of roses—remains palpable today.
